How will the Presidential Inauguration affect your business?

KCS SA - Blog - presidential inauguration business banner

In uncertain or tough economic times, business leaders are always the first to voice their concerns about how to move forward. In the last decade, South Africa has experienced economic peaks and troughs, giving business leaders and decision makers more than their fair share of losses and triumphs. Now, with the newly-elected President of South Africa, local businesses expect to see a new dawn for trade and industry that will hopefully breathe new life into stagnant profit streams and growth.

However, with the prospect of a new dawn on the horizon, business leaders and decision makers are tasked with mitigating any risks that may arise due to the prospective changes that the country might face. According to the President’s inauguration speech, weeding out corruption and encouraging a more productive society are two of the main focus points for the next term in office. If you’re curious how the inauguration could affect your business, take a look below:

1. There is hope for South Africans

According to the inauguration speech, and subsequent interviews with the public, South Africans are hopeful of the change that has been promised. Employment and, more specifically, youth employment was highlighted as a key focus area which means that businesses may have to shed the old narratives of only hiring experienced, more senior staff, and start taking on younger, less professional employees with the aim of improving their skills, refining their professionalism, and encouraging growth.

2. International prospects

Not only was the presidential inauguration attended by foreign dignitaries from all over the world, but the new dawn promises to regain the international audience’s respect for South Africa as a hub for trade and investment. During the new Presidential term, South Africa hopes to become a hotspot for foreign interest, which means that businesses may have to relook their strategies to accommodate this brisk uptake of new opportunity.

3. Equality

While weeding out corruption is high on the priority list, the Presidential inauguration speech also highlighted the importance of finding equality between men and women in both personal and professional capacities. This may effect businesses in terms of salary gaps, corporate leadership positons, and dealing with office misdemeanours in more effective and resolute ways.
